Fans in North America can enjoy Is
It Fall Yet?, the first Daria movie, on DVD
and video (released 15.1.02). The DVD, which also
includes the episodes Fire! and Dye, Dye, My
Darling, and the Mystik Spiral Freakin' Friends
music video, is sold and labelled as a Region One release,
designed to play only on DVD players sold in North
America. Fans have found it will play in other regions:
more information here. There's no news yet as to when (or if) IIFY? will be released as other region DVDs or as a PAL video; fans outside North America might have a long wait. Is It
College Yet?, the second Daria movie was
released in the USA on August 27th. The DVD also includes
the episodes Lucky Strike and Boxing Daria,
as well as character sketches and profiles. This second
DVD is also sold and labelled as a Region One release,
although fans have found it will play in other regions:
more information here. There's no news yet as to when (or if) IICY? will be released outside North America. A
PAL format video called Daria Disenfranchised,
containing "Café Disaffecto", "Malled",
"This Year's Model" and "The Lab Brat"
is available in Australia. If you hear news of any UK release of Daria Disenfranchised, please tell me! |

| Splendora, the all-female New York band who recorded the Daria theme You're Standing on My Neck, recorded a CD called In the Grass, but this CD does not include the Daria theme, and is now hard to obtain: you might be lucky and find a secondhand copy. Splendora's track Rat Fink is featured on the British indie compilation Nings of Desire, which was selling at £9.99 on 21st January 2002. | ||||
